New Hanover County Schools
Implements
Mary S. Mosley Performance Learning Center High School
Beginning in the 2008-2009 school year, New Hanover County
Schools will open the Mosley Performance Learning Center High
School. The school is a partnership with Communities In Schools
of North Carolina and receives partial funding from the Bill and
Melinda Gates Foundation.
The school will serve grades 10 through 12 and provide a small
learning environment that focuses on performance based learning,
business mentorships and service learning. The curriculum is
NovaNet based and is designed for students who are at risk of
dropping out of school. It will be located in the former
Lakeside High School building.
